Function FM_CHANGE_AA_TABWO_DISPLAY pattern details
In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.CALL FUNCTION 'FM_CHANGE_AA_TABWO_DISPLAY'".
EXPORTING
* I_ERON = ' ' "Checkbox
* I_ERROR_NOT_RED = ' ' "Checkbox
* I_ALV_CALLBACK_PROG = "
CHANGING
* C_T_RETURN = "FM: Return Parameter for Commitment Documents
TABLES
T_FMCHA1 = "
* T_FMOUT_FMCH_OLD = "Output Structure Reassignment Tool
* T_FMCHA1_OUT = "
Customer Function user exits
Below is a list of CUSTOMER FUNCTION exit user exits that are available within this program and maybe relevant for this FM.EXIT_SAPLFMCH_001 Determine FM Account Assignment from Coding Block
EXIT_SAPLFMCH_002 Own Table Updates During Reassignment
EXIT_SAPLFMCH_003 Change of Account Assignment, Reject Reassignment
IMPORTING Parameters details for FM_CHANGE_AA_TABWO_DISPLAY
I_ERON - Checkbox
Data type: FMDY-XFELDDefault: SPACE
Optional: Yes
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
I_ERROR_NOT_RED - Checkbox
Data type: FMDY-XFELDDefault: SPACE
Optional: Yes
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
I_ALV_CALLBACK_PROG -
Data type: SY-REPIDO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
CHANGING Parameters details for FM_CHANGE_AA_TABWO_DISPLAY
C_T_RETURN - FM: Return Parameter for Commitment Documents
Data type: FM_T_OIRETURNO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
TABLES Parameters details for FM_CHANGE_AA_TABWO_DISPLAY
T_FMCHA1 -
Data type: FMCHA1Optional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
T_FMOUT_FMCH_OLD - Output Structure Reassignment Tool
Data type: FMOUT_FMCH_OLDO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
T_FMCHA1_OUT -
Data type: FMOUT_FMCH_OLDOptional: Yes
Call by Reference: Yes
